Fax Message

To: Glynn Pymento From: Joseph J. Aliotla DCAS/ DRES Fax: C212) 669 - 3640 Cc: John VandePlasse(SHCA) Job: Mayor’s Office of Emergency Management # 5576A

Date: 11-03-98 Pages: 1 Message;

Per previous discussion, SHCA is not contracted to provide graphic design services for tins project. As you are aware by the work we did at FDNY Headqurners, SHCA provides full graphic design services.

We are not aware of any current plans to provide signage for MOEM’s space. We are very concerned tl:at uncoordinated and run-of-the mil! standard manufacturer’s signage will be installed at the last minute (usually in the wrong place) and thereby negatively affect the arcliitectural design.

hl addition, MOEM has indicated that the main corridor as well as the reception area and others spaces will be utilized as display areas, SHCA also provides anwork and display design services. We would like to discuss providing these design services, so that, the artwork/displays are properly highlighted and complementary to the architectural design.

Please call rne at youi’ earliest convenience to discuss. We are available to meet with you and MOEM to discuss these design issues and scope of services.

Regards,
